Suurijännitteiset
Suurijännitteiset is a term originating from the Finnish language, directly translating to "high-voltage" or "high-tension" in English. This designation is primarily used in electrical engineering and power systems to describe equipment, installations, or situations that involve significantly elevated electrical potential differences. The classification of what constitutes "high voltage" can vary by region and specific application, but generally refers to voltages exceeding a certain threshold, typically in the kilovolt (kV) range.
